Natsah

naw-tsaw'
Parts of Speech Verb

Natsah Definition

NAS Word Usage - Total: 1
  1. (Qal) to fly
  2. to struggle
    1. (Niphal) to struggle
    2. (Hiphil) to struggle
  3. to strip off, make desolate, fall in ruins
    1. (Qal) to fall in ruins
    2. (Niphal) desolated, ruined heaps (participle)
